I would assume that summoned Yakshas/Yakshinis cost the same upkeep as recruited ones. As to upkeep costs, you still need to do math for the individual units as far as I can tell.
You get 6 Gandharvas for 18 astral pearls, so 3 pearls per Gandharva. I think this is about right - it means you can get a small elite force, but you can't flood the field with them.
Personally I think they pretty much rock, especially considering that in early era there are almost no prot 17 units - armour that thick just doesn't exist yet. So these guys stand out.
